A tad breezy indeed, I find it so fascinating the differences in camping in other countries..yet the core values always remain identical. Just the fact that you can plunk a tent down anywhere without the risk of becoming a meal for someone slightly higher on the food chain is a nice change. Where we camp in the Rocky mountains of British Columbia and Alberta, where becoming lunch for a 900 pound Grizzly or a hungry Cougar is always front and center. Often it is a requirement to walk or hike in groups of 4 or larger and you must carry bear spray or risk a fine. Nice that the sides blow in a lot less than my Moment, which is a serious pain I'm trying to fix with extra peg/guying points, I always take a lightweight bivi bag to protect the bag from a wet flysheet blowing inwards. But I can pitch mine in no time with four large rocks (though theoretically illegal to move them), which I'd always do in weather like that unless absolutely sure of the ground. Nice romantic idea to pitch high up in the wind but as you say it's impossible to sleep = avoid! :-) Great video, thanks.
